Job Description

The Court Liaison/Risk Assistant is responsible for activities related to court advocacy, program admission, progress hearings, and supporting a therapeutic setting. Responsibilities include assisting the hospital on a daily basis while also conducting court advocacy with patients, prosecutors, and judges by using clinical and risk evaluation information. Risk Management duties include gathering data, analyzing risk factors, and developing strategies to minimize potential threats.

Duties include but are not limited to:

    • Follow and track patients who may be on a NED or OPC/Medication status (time sensitive).
    • Prepare and file court documents with clinicals when necessary. This includes ensuring documents are notarized and ensuring payment is delivered to the court.
    • Ensure compliance regarding request of release.
    • Communicate with attorneys as necessary, testify at hearings when needed, and coordinate the appropriate documentation.
    • Assist with monitoring compliance with the Joint Commission and other regulatory standards through file review, accurate documentation and auditing methods.
    • Excellent customer services skills in face-to-face interactions while dealing courteously with patients, the public, legal entities and other staff within the organization.
    • Assist in identifying and assessing potential risks, support the development and implementation of risk management strategies, maintain and update risk management documentation; collaborate with various departments to gather risk-related data; monitor and analyze risk factors and trends.
    • Participate in hospital internal investigations keeping an unbiased opinion and the strictest confidentiality, monitor the compliance with risk management activities, support the communication of risk management initiates across the hospital and assist in the preparation of risk management presentations, etc.
